Who will save Rivers State from predators?
Sir: In Rivers State, things have fallen apart. Under Governor Nyesom Wike, Rivers is speedily drifting into a state of anarchy. Political marauders and serial killers are on the prowl, as human heads have now become trophies and souvenirs of electoral value. While ideas based on superior knowledge regulate the world, in Rivers, cutlasses and guns are now part of the dress code that dominates the political space.
I dare say that no nation can be built on scandalous political brigandage and deliberate impunity. Using any parameter of democratic practice, Rivers is drifting and the time to act is now.
